Chariman's Reserve was first blended back in 1999, overseen by the then chairman Laurie Barnard as a special project to create a fine quality rum to represent Saint Lucia's iconic style. Blended from both Coffey column stills and copper pot stills, married together after maturation before re entering oak to finish blending. Rich banana, caramalised fruits, spicy oak and vanilla on the nose. Well balanced on the palate with lots of chocolate, tobacco and cloves with a long, creamy finish.
40% ABV
